Yukashi Japanese Cuisine Toronto Reviews from The Last Year
An intimate multi course meal.
Location: A very small, narrow storefront clad with wood and a single small window that does not attract much attention. Parking: Street parking or a Green P across the street. Reservations: A must have because there is only room for maybe 8 guests at two 3 hour dinner sittings. Service: Quiet and professional. They also answer specific questions and make drink recommendations. Inside: An L shaped counter so that guests can see and interact with the chef while he does some preparation. The kitchen is small and open at the very back reflecting the desire to show guests everything. Kitchen staff was all young women who very professionally always had all the dishes prepared on time for the next course. Food: A seasonal menu that changes based on the chefs inspiration. Ingredients are also flown in, and everything seems very high quality. The meal is a multi course, small plate, affair that focuses on a variety of tastes, texture and ingredients apart from sushi. Atmosphere: It can seem intimidating because it is somewhat quiet and the chef looks serious, but he is very friendly and willing to engage in questions and conversation. What else. The chef/owner says the name is shortened from the Japanese word for elegant, so it’s at least partly elegant. Overall. A good experience of the art of Japanese cuisine other than sushi. Worth a try (and not just because it has a Michelin star).

Answer from 🦩 @FluffyStar64 (01/26/2022 6:33 pm)
|
Thank you for the question, if a seller is working on answering your bid, you cannot cancel it until their time is up and the bid is released back to you. The full amount of funds then go back into your AT account. Typically a seller has 48-72 hours to complete the bid.
